20 inch aftermarket wheels and tires

Hi guys

need some advice

currently running standard 18's on my 955 CTT. planning to move to aftermarket 20's

can you guys let me know the tire sizes you are using. or I should be using.

If you go with a good quality aftermarket wheel, consider doing a 20x10, which will allow you to run 295/40/20 tires. I know that Victor Equipment and BBS both offer Cayenne wheels in this size with the correct offset.

The key is going to a good quality wheel. I have had wheels go out of round because of the weight of the pig. I would get used 20" porsche wheels if the budget is an issue. Good wheels cost ya.
